Thanks for your patience. We've found the issue, but I still don't know the cause. The problem is that on all pages that are failing, there are 2 <head> sections. The first section is correct. The second section is being inserted by something that just puts the following on the page:
<head>
<meta http-equiv="content-type" content="text/html; charset=utf-8" />
</head>
It's invalid HTML to have 2 <head> sections on the page and JFBConnect intentionally stops doing some things.
You'll need to find what's inserting that extra head element section on the page and fix it. Then, all the social buttons should start working.
